Claim This Listing - FreeHaidata is a professional AI data collection and annotation services provider designed to accelerate machine learning and LLM training. They specialize in creating high-quality datasets across multiple modalities, including image, video, audio, text, 3D point cloud, and geo-spatial data. The platform offers comprehensive solutions such as humans-in-the-loop (HITL) services, synthetic document dataset generation, and semi-automatic annotations. With their proprietary AIDAC platform, Haidata streamlines global crowd-sourced data collection, ensuring informed consent, automatic metadata generation, and multi-level quality control for maximum accuracy. Trusted by leading AI companies across industries like automotive, healthcare, retail, and agriculture, Haidata guarantees 99%+ accuracy. Whether you need specialized thermal imaging, night vision data, or complex LiDAR annotation, Haidata provides the reliable data infrastructure needed to train robust AI models.

Here are actionable revisions to transform your hero section from generic to high-converting.
Before: "High Quality AI Training Data Solutions." After: "Train AI Models Faster with Production-Ready, High-Fidelity Data." Why this works: It shifts from a boring feature description to a tangible result. It targets the specific desire of the ML Engineer: getting models to production faster.
Before: "Leverage our advanced platform to annotate and generate the data you need for your machine learning algorithms to succeed." After: "Stop wasting engineering hours on manual labeling. Haidata delivers pixel-perfect annotation and synthetic datasets—integrated directly into your MLOps pipeline." Why this works: It agitates a specific pain point (wasted engineering hours) and clearly states exactly what the product does (annotation and synthetic datasets) while handling a technical objection (pipeline integration).
Before: "Get Started" After: "Get a Free Data Sample" Why this works: "Get Started" implies a lot of work. "Get a Free Data Sample" offers immediate, tangible value with zero perceived risk.
Before: No text below the CTA button. After: Microcopy: "Join 500+ AI teams scaling their models." followed by a row of recognizable startup/tech logos. Why this works: It immediately establishes authority and triggers the psychological principle of social proof, lowering the barrier to entry.

Here are four specific recommendations to elevate the positioning:
Current state: The site leans heavily on generic statements like "High-quality data for AI" and "Data Engine for GenAI." Recommendation: The problem isn't a lack of data; it’s the cost, time, and inaccuracy of processing it. You need to contrast the "old way" with the "Haidata way." Instead of just leading with your solution, agitate the problem first. Actionable fix: Change headers from "Comprehensive Data Solutions" to something that highlights the friction you remove: "Stop wasting 80% of your ML team's time on data preparation. Automate your GenAI data pipelines."
Current state: The copy highlights features like "multimodal data processing," "RLHF," and "automated pipelines," which appeals to engineers but misses the business buyer. Recommendation: Map every technical feature to a tangible business outcome (speed, cost, or model accuracy). Actionable fix: Don't just say "Human-in-the-loop RLHF." Say, "Deploy safer, hallucination-free LLMs faster with our seamless Human-in-the-Loop RLHF." Bridge the gap between what the product does and why the user should care.
Current state: The messaging feels like it is trying to be all things to all AI teams—from startups training small models to enterprises building massive LLMs. Recommendation: Narrow your Ideal Customer Profile (ICP) for the hero section. Are you targeting Lead Data Scientists, ML Engineers, or AI Product Managers? Actionable fix: Add a subheadline that calls out your primary user. For example: "The end-to-end data curation platform for ML Engineering teams scaling GenAI." Create dedicated use-case pages (e.g., "For LLM Builders" vs "For Computer Vision") so users can self-select their journey.
Current state: The messaging sounds similar to industry giants like Scale AI or Snorkel. It is unclear why a company should choose Haidata over a better-funded incumbent. Recommendation: You must explicitly define your moat. Is it a proprietary automated labeling algorithm? Better pricing? Unmatched speed? Superior domain-specific data quality (e.g., healthcare/legal)? Actionable fix: Identify your distinct wedge and put it front and center. If your wedge is speed, use a metric: "Go from raw data to fine-tuned model 10x faster than traditional labeling services."
Bottom Line: Haidata is communicating what it is (a data platform for AI), but it needs to do a much better job communicating why it matters (speed, model accuracy, engineering efficiency) and why a buyer should choose it over established competitors.
